The self reliant ride-hailing carrier Waymo plans to document a voluntarily tool recall after a number of reviews that its self-driving taxis illegally handed stopped college buses.
The Nationwide Freeway Visitors Protection Management (NHTSA) opened an investigation in October according to “a media file involving a Waymo AV [autonomous vehicle] that failed to stay stopped when drawing near a college bus that was once stopped with its crimson lighting flashing, forestall arm deployed, and crossing keep watch over arm deployed.”
WXIA-TV in Atlanta aired video in September that confirmed a Waymo car using round a college bus.
The NHTSA web site additionally comprises a letter from the Austin Impartial College District, pronouncing the district has documented 19 circumstances of Waymo automobiles “illegally and dangerously” passing the district’s college buses. The letter, signed by means of the district’s senior recommend, says in a single example the Waymo car drove previous the stopped bus “best moments after a scholar crossed in entrance of the car, and whilst the scholar was once nonetheless within the street.”
In a observation emailed to NPR, Waymo Leader Protection Officer Mauricio Peña stated that whilst the corporate is happy with its protection file, “protecting the perfect protection requirements method spotting when our habits will have to be higher.” Peña wrote that Waymo plans “to document a voluntary tool recall with NHTSA” and it “will proceed examining our automobiles efficiency and making vital fixes.”
The corporate says it recognized a tool factor that contributed to the incidents and it believes next updates will repair the issue. Waymo says it plans to document the voluntary recall early subsequent week and it issues out that no accidents have passed off as a result of this drawback.
Waymo is a subsidiary of Alphabet, the mother or father corporate of Google. It has inquisitive about protection in public statements, appearing that driverless Waymo automobiles have so much fewer crashes than the ones with human drivers. Within the towns the place the corporate operates, it says there were 91% fewer crashes with critical accidents and 92% fewer crashes with pedestrian accidents.
Impartial analyses from era information web site Ars Technica and the publication Figuring out AI enhance Waymo’s declare that its AVs are more secure than human drivers. Nonetheless, federal regulators are asking the corporate to supply much more details about those incidents.
In step with NHTSA, Waymo’s AVs surpassed 100 million miles of using remaining July and proceed to acquire 2 million miles per week. For the reason that and discussions with Waymo, the company says “the possibility of different prior identical incidents is prime.”
Previous this week, NHTSA investigators despatched a listing of detailed questions concerning the incidents to Waymo as a part of its inquiry. The company requested Waymo to file identical incidents and supply extra details about the way it has replied. NHTSA set a cut-off date of Jan. 20, 2026, for Waymo to reply.
